The Reidemeister spectrum of split metacyclic groups

Group Theory 2022-02-14 v2

Abstract

Given a group GG and an automorphism φ\varphi of GG, two elements x,yGx, y \in G are said to be φ\varphi-conjugate if x=gyφ(g)1x = gy \varphi(g)^{-1} for some gGg \in G. The number of equivalence classes for this relation is the Reidemeister number R(φ)R(\varphi) of φ\varphi. The set {R(ψ)ψAut(G)}\{R(\psi) \mid \psi \in \mathrm{Aut}(G)\} is called the Reidemeister spectrum of GG. We fully determine the Reidemeister spectrum of split metacyclic groups of the form CnCpC_{n} \rtimes C_{p} where pp is a prime and the action is non-trivial.
